Full Job Description
Controls Engineer (Process)
Communicating with project team to refine project scope and requirements.
• Defining software/hardware architecture requirements.
• Developing detailed functional design specifications.
• Configuring DCS, OPC, PLC, and SCADA components.
• Reviewing control panel wiring diagrams.
• Perform factory acceptance testing of hardware and software.
• Assist with the development of the project P&ID's and operating procedures/training manuals.
  • Participate in the hazard review process and other safety evaluations
(SIL and Fault Tree Experiencea plus).
• Commissioning the complete control system.
  • Plant commissioning support, piping and flow sheet checking, performance tests, troubleshootingvalidation, and plant start up which includes travel to domestic and international locations
Desired experience would be in new plant engineering with an emphasis onplant operations, startups, and safety.• Experience in air separation, specialty gases, or petrochemical industries is a plus.
  • Substantial recent working experience with Siemens PCS7 System. Experience with ET200SP HA hardware, and Profinet is a plus.
  • Experience with Emerson DeltaV, Rockwell Automation, Yokogawa, ABB, or Honeywell a plus.
  • Skilled in DCS, PLC, and HMI programming- a key.
Experience interfacing various control systems to OPC Server applications and communication tto other control systems via OPC. Knowledge of general purpose OPC Server applications from Matrikon or OSI PI is desirable.
Experience integrating control systems with MES, Data Historians, ERP, and other data systems.• Experience with FDA Validation is a plus.
• Has had primary responsibility for delivering plant control systems on time.
• Working knowledge of electrical design and panel design.
• Working knowledge of process instrumentation and instrument application.
• Has specified and ordered control system components. .
• Travel may be required, both domestic and international.
Travel will include trips to plant sites, and equipment fabricators. (Estimated at 015%/year).
